1895 Separate Fertiliser Placement (SFP) Air Drill : Specifications

MAINFRAME
 
MAINFRAME:
 
Cross members

4 x 6-in. (102x152 mm)

End tubes

2 x 6-in. (51 x 152 mm)

Hitch

3 x 6-in. (76x152 mm)

Mainframe width:

9.1- and 10.6 m (30- and 36-ft.) models

11-ft. 5-in. (3.5 m)

12.1- and 13.1 m (40- and 43-ft.) models

15-ft. 2-in. (4.6 m)

Fore-aft dimensions:

Overall length from hitch pin to rear of rear tyres

16-ft. 9-in. (5.1 m)

Lateral frame clearance, opener to opener - fertilizer openers

20-in. (50.8 mm) for fertilizer openers on front rank

Lateral frame clearance, opener to opener - seed openers

20-in.(50.8 mm) for seed openers on middle and rear ranks

Fore-aft frame clearance between ranks - seed openers

52.8-in. (134 mm)

Transport position:
Height:

9.1 m (30-ft.) model

12-ft. 0-in. (3.8 m)

10.6 m (36-ft.) model

15-ft. 0-in. (4.8 m)

12.1 m (40-ft.) model

14-ft. 7-in. (4.4 m)

13.1 m (43-ft.) model

15-ft. 10-in. (5.2 m)

Width:

9.1- and 10.6 m (30- and 36-ft.) models

14-ft. 4-in. (4.37 m)

12.1- and 13.1m (40- and 43-ft.) models

18-ft. 4-in. (5.59 m)

Road clearance

8.5-in. (21.59 mm)

Tyres:

Mainframe tires and wheels (duals)

30- and 36-ft.: (8) 11L-15 Load Range D

40- and 43-ft.: (8) 11L-15 FI LR F implement tires

Wing tires and wheels (duals)

(8) 11L-15, 8 PR implement tires

Seed Furrow openers:

Hydraulic adjustable down-pressure (lb./opener)

75-181 kg (165-400 lb.)/opener

 

w/o Ballast w/Ballast

9.1 m (30-ft.) model

75 - 181 kg (165 lb. 400 lb.)

10.6 m (36-ft.) model

75 - 181 kg (165 lb. 400 lb.)

12.1 m (40-ft.) model

75 - 181 kg (165 lb. 400 lb.)

13.1 m (43-ft.) model

75 - 181 kg (165 lb. 400 lb.)

Note: Maximum down pressure requires addition of tractor suitcase weights to centreframe (14) and wings (12).

Disk

45.7 cm (18-in.) disk blade at 7-degree angle

Gauge wheels

11.4 x 40.6 cm (4.5 x16-in.)

Gauge wheel adjustment

1.2-8.9 cm (0.5-3.5-in.) in .6 cm (1/4-in.) increments

Press wheels

1x25.4cm (10-in.) rubber wheel; adjustable down pressure from

2.3-20.4 kg (5-45 lb.) - seed openers only

Closing wheel

1x30.5 cm (12-in.) cast closing wheel @ 15-degree vertical angle,
adjustable down pressure from 11.8-19.5 kg (26-43 lb.)

Fertilizer openers:

Disk

45.7 cm (18-in.) diameter disk blade

Gauge wheels

76 mm (3-in.) gauge wheel

Closing wheels

1x30.5 cm (12-in.) cast iron

 

 

Opener spacing:
 

No. of fertilizer openers: No. of seed openers:

9.1 m (30-ft.) model

18 x 50.8 cm (20-in.) spacing (18)

36 x 25.4 cm (10-in.) spacing (36)

10.6 m (36-ft.) model

22 x 50.8 cm (20-in.) spacing (22)

44 x 25.9 cm (10-in.) spacing (44)

12.1 m (40-ft.) model

24 x 50.8 cm (20-in.) spacing (24)

48 x 25.4 cm (10-in.) spacing (48)

13.1 m (43-ft.) model

25 x 50.8 cm (20-in.) spacing (26)

50 x 25.4 cm (10-in.) spacing (52)

Weight:

Less SFP openers

9.1 m (30-ft.) model

10,847 kg ((23,913 lb.)

10.6 m (36-ft.) model

12,537 kg (27,637 lb.)

12.1 m (40-ft.) model

13,406 kg (29,555 lb.)

13.1 m (43-ft.) model

14,069 kg (31,017 lb.)

Wheel spacing:

centreframe outside to outside (duals):

 

9.1- and 10.6 m (30-ft. and 36-ft.) models

131.56-in. (3.34 m)

12.1- and 13.1 m (40-ft. and 43-ft.) models

 

156.76-in. (3.98 m)

Inside of duals:

12.1- and 13.1 m (30-ft. and 36-ft.) models

96.56-in. ((2.45 m)

12.1 - and 13.1 m (40-ft. and 43-ft.) models

71.36-in. (1.81 m)

Tire width

11-in. (279 mm)

Shipping dimensions:

Height

2819 mm (111-in.) from floor of truck bed to top of drill

Width

3556 mm (140-in.)


* Specifications subject to change.
